Finding a Mental Health Therapist Near Me

Caring for your mental health is just as important as taking care of your physical health. Finding a therapist that you are at ease with is crucial to the success of your treatment.

Asking family and friends for recommendations or searching online for therapists could help you start. Explore the various counseling techniques, such as c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) and eye movement desensitization and processing (EMDR). Look into specialty therapies if you have specific symptoms or conditions such as PTSD or depression.

Find the Right Therapist

There are plenty of mental health professionals in the world, so finding the right one is crucial. It takes some time to find the perfect therapist, but it is worth it. If you find the right therapist the whole experience will be more satisfying and productive than you could have thought possible.

You may have some ideas about what you're looking for in the therapist you choose, for instance if they're a good fit personality-wise or if they're comfortable with a particular type of therapy, for example cognitive behavioral therapy or eye movement desensitization and reprocessing (EMDR). Your insurance provider likely has the names of therapists listed on their website, which can help you narrow your options. You can also ask your friends and family members for recommendations. Some of them might have been to a therapist or know someone who has been.

Set up an initial consultation with each therapist after having narrowed down your choices. During these consultations, you'll be able to learn more about them and they can also find out more about you. Some therapists offer these sessions for free and some charge an hourly cost. However, it's a great way to see how you feel about the therapist, and if you decide they aren't a good match for you, it's fine to leave without a having a second meeting with them.

You can also check with your local community for referrals to therapists, or reach out to other professionals you trust such as doctors or lawyers. If you belong to a religious group you may also contact your pastor or other religious leaders. If you belong to a union or a company the employee assistance program may be able to refer you to counselors.

The First Session

The first session provides an opportunity for your therapy therapist to establish a rapport with you, learn about your mental and physical health, and comprehend your specific needs. Depending on the reason you are seeking therapy, the therapist could suggest a variety of behavioral strategies to overcome obstacles and work with you toward your personal growth goals.

If you are planning to use your health insurance plan to pay for therapy, you should check the therapist's certification with the state regulatory board to make sure it is current and free of infractions.

If you don't have insurance or aren't confident about paying the full cost there are many community counseling centers that offer mental health services at low or no cost to those who require these services. Some of these centers specialize in specific ailments like postpartum depression complex grief or PTSD.

Take notes during your first session on how the therapist affects you and how he or she handles your questions and concerns. Write down any questions that you would like to ask your therapist, so you do not forget.

Some therapists are trained in specific treatments, like psychodynamic therapy, which is designed to discover unconscious patterns and negative feelings behavior that are often connected to past experiences. Some therapists specialize in treating specific disorders, such as anxiety disorders, borderline personality disorder as well as bulimia and eating disorders.

The Last Session


Once you've identified a therapist who you are at ease with, it's important to stick with your appointments. A therapist can offer suggestions however it's up you to take action and make the changes you desire. If you are concerned that your therapist isn't helping you, discuss it with them and find someone else.

Depending on your specific situation depending on your specific situation, you may need to seek out a therapist who is experienced in a specific area of mental health. You can also consider online therapy options, which are becoming more popular. They allow you to chat with a therapist through video chat or audio, and are usually subscription-based or membership-based. The advantages of online therapy include ease of use, affordability, and accessibility.

Another option for finding an therapist is to search an online directory. These directories can help you narrow your search down to therapists who are accepting new clients in your area. These sites will give you a brief biography of the therapist and their field of expertise, along with whether they accept insurance or work on a sliding-scale.

There are also many community-based mental health clinics that offer services for a fee. A majority of these clinics are operated by non-profit organizations and provide services such as psychoanalysis, group therapy and psychotherapy assessments. Some are accessible to the general public, and others cater to people who have specific needs, such as victims of torture or survivors of human rights violations.

Individual counseling and family therapy are other types of treatment that you can get within the community. Some of these are offered by licensed therapists, whereas others are administered by skilled therapists. The majority of these clinics are offered for a nominal cost or on an affordable scale.

In addition, you may seek out support groups for those who are dealing with the same issues as you are. They can be held in person or online, and may focus on a variety of issues, such as depression, anxiety, and relationship problems. These groups can be found in directories on the internet and by searching for groups through sites like Meetup.

Therapy Works

Depending on the type the treatment is, it can be beneficial in treating mental health conditions or in helping you manage mental and emotional issues. It can also help you be more efficient at work and in your personal life. Psychotherapy can help people feel better about their lives and self-esteem.

You can get psychotherapy in individual sessions with a therapist, as part of a couple or family therapy session or as group psychotherapy sessions. Psychotherapy offers the security of a private, safe and comfortable environment in which you can deal with issues that affect your life. This could be related to relationships, grief and loss, stress at work, addictions, and other issues that could contribute to your feelings of anxiety or depression.

Your Therapist can help you learn how to deal with life's stresses as well as relaxation techniques. They can also give you strategies to improve your communication with others and handle conflict. They can help you learn coping mechanisms for managing your emotions and help you recognize and alter negative thoughts patterns. Psychotherapy includes c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T) as well as acceptance and commitment therapy as well as dialectical behavior therapy. psychoanalysis or psychodynamic therapies.

Therapy can also help with particular disorders like schizophrenia, eating disorders, PTSD, bipolar disorder and anxiety disorders. It can also assist you to overcome phobias, obsessive-compulsive disorder and other mental disorders.

If you're unsure if psychotherapy is right for you, speak to your primary care provider. Your doctor might be in a position to refer you to a mental health professional who is reliable and can provide you with information about resources which can assist you in finding a therapist nearby. You can also reach out to your insurance company to inquire whether they have a list of therapists who are covered by your plan or offer a reduced rate for those with low incomes.

It is crucial to stay with the therapy process, even though it takes time and effort. The more committed you are to your therapy, the more effective it is. Avoid cancelling or missing sessions and schedule sessions at times that are convenient for you.
